ACCESS BANK GIVE K500,000 TO ZAMBIA’S DROUGHT RESPONSE

Vice President Mutale Nalumango has commended Access Bank Group for giving Zambia K500,000 meant for the country’s drought response strategy.

Speaking in Lusaka today when a delegation from Access Bank paid a courtesy call on her, Mrs. Nalumango said the funds which are meant for the nutrition component of the drought response, will improve the nutritional status of mothers and children.

The Vice President said failure to address nutrition in the country can have long-term negative effects on lactating mothers and their children.

In addition, the Vice President applauded Access Bank for having products that focus on the development of women.

She acknowledged that women play a critical role in Zambia’s economy hence financial institutions having products with a bias towards women development, is a step in the right direction.

She urged the bank to continue being inclusive in their approach.

“We totally appreciate what Access Bank is doing, we need women, youths and farmers as we develop the products,” she said.

And Access Bank Group Deputy Managing Director Chizoma Okoli says the firm decided to help Zambia’s drought response due to the favourable operating environment experienced for the past 15 years.

“Zambia has been good to us, that is why we feel we need to give back to the country,” she stated.

Ms. Okoli acknowledged operating in a conducive environment for 15 years without challenges that have disrupted business.

“We have been present in Zambia for the past 15 years and we have not had any problems, we are enjoying it here”, she said.
